A $1 million prize is on the line once again as The Amazing Race kicks off its 38th season. Dubbed The Amazing Race: European Adventure, the new season includes thirteen teams of two racing around Europe. Each team will also feature an alum from Big Brother Season 27, which wraps up this week.

The Amazing Race Season 38 Release Date
The Amazing Race Season 38 premieres on Thursday, Sept. 25 at 9 p.m. ET/PT. Further episodes will be released on the following Wednesdays at the same time until the season’s finale.
